Amen!! Great comparison with Ward v Kov!!!!Exactly. A lot of similarities with the two Ward v Kovalev fights.
Ward starts off trying to box and stay away from the power, ends up getting put on his arse.
Then begins to defy conventional thinking and negates the power by moving towards it and closing the distance. Completely nullifying the honey punch of both Kov and Wilder, that long right hand, now unable to reach full extension. Not only the safer option in terms of avoiding the right hand but discovers Kovalev can’t fight backwards and has no inside game.
Ward had the blueprint for the rematch and even though Kovalev knew what was coming, but you can’t develop a polished inside game in one camp.
